Output e5570cfcf04d0596327f6966a88f95c1f38246ac91f951209c2dca2e1e8e8488:4

value
10735031
script pubkey
OP_HASH160 OP_PUSHBYTES_20 36803c16287b57eafca31f79290c1fe6862f95f3 OP_EQUAL
address
MCsLLh9qUSwLvWEUPYxCrSaQAtWMFD8xMs
transaction
e5570cfcf04d0596327f6966a88f95c1f38246ac91f951209c2dca2e1e8e8488
spent
true